PCI: Treat "external-facing" devices themselves as internal

"External-facing" devices are internal devices that expose PCIe hierarchies
such as Thunderbolt outside the platform [1].  Previously these internal
devices were marked as "untrusted" the same as devices downstream from
them.

Use the ACPI or DT information to identify external-facing devices, but
only mark the devices *downstream* from them as "untrusted" [2].  The
external-facing device itself is no longer marked as untrusted.
